
Politico.com is reporting that Tucson congressman Raul Grijalva [right] is emerging as a top contender to be Secretary of Interior in the Obama administration.
Rep. Grijalva is chairman of the House Subcommittee on National Parks, Forests and Public Lands — and was just tapped as the new co-chairman of the Congressional Progressive Caucus. Recently, he's been getting a lot of attention for his efforts to stop uranium exploration near the Grand Canyon.
The Interior Dept. includes the USGS, BLM, National Park Service, Fish & Wildlife Service, MMS, and other agencies.
